Bacteria antigenic formula [Identifier] in Isolate

Definition

In the case of PFGE, this is the identification as known to the submitting laboratory. Used to report serovar of isolate. For Salmonella, this would be the Kaufman White scheme. For Escherichia coli it would be the O & H antigens. For Shigella, it would be O groups.

What is LOINC?

LOINC (Logical Observation Identifiers Names and Codes) is a universal standard for identifying laboratory and clinical observations. It is maintained by the Regenstrief Institute and used worldwide for health data exchange.
